Why Choose a Chest Freezer?
Chest freezers are understood for their efficiency and larger capacity compared to upright freezers. They are exceptional for keeping a wide array of products in bulk, from meat and fish to fruits and vegetables. Here are some factors why you might think about a chest freezer for your home:
Energy Efficiency: Chest freezers tend to use less energy than upright models due to their style, which minimizes cold air loss when the door opens.Capacity: Generally, they have a higher storage capability, making them suitable for households or anyone who delights in meal prepping.Toughness: Many chest freezers have a robust building and construction, making sure years of trustworthy service.Key Features to Consider
When choosing a chest freezer, especially if budget is a top priority, a number of features ought to be assessed:
1. Size and Capacity
Figuring out the right size is crucial. Chest freezers vary from compact models (5-7 cubic feet) to bigger systems (20+ cubic feet) depending upon your storage needs.
2. Energy Efficiency
Look for Energy Star certifications which show that the home appliance fulfills strict energy efficiency guidelines.
3. Temperature level Control
A reputable temperature control system is important for maintaining food successfully. Some designs come with adjustable thermostats for personalization.
4. Style and Build Quality
Consider the sturdiness and develop quality of the freezer. Excellent building and construction will ensure longevity.
5. Price Point
While budget constraints are necessary, it's also crucial to examine the worth for cash, consisting of guarantees and after-sales service.

Just how much electricity does a chest freezer use?
On average, a chest freezer uses in between 200 to 400 kWh per year, however Energy Star designs can take in less.
Is it better to buy a brand-new or utilized chest freezer?
While utilized freezers can conserve money, new designs feature service warranties and energy efficiency improvements that can save money in the long run.
What temperature level should a chest freezer be set at?
The perfect temperature level for a chest freezer is at or below 0 ° F (-18 ° C) to maintain the quality of the stored food.
How can I preserve my chest freezer?
Routinely examine the seals for leaks, keep the interior clean, and guarantee the temperature stays constant. It's also smart to thaw the system regularly if it does not have an automated defrost function.
